Transaction 21c381bc82e299ff15087fb2f9ba7af9e85f6e5886059e1d5ce92bae4fb71a08
2 Input
1 Outputs
- 21c381bc82e299ff15087fb2f9ba7af9e85f6e5886059e1d5ce92bae4fb71a08:0
value 2847000
address 1KmVXx5Bqjw6zmvhKFQHTPRnRZe38Ks6bA